The score sheets from the Aldenmere Regional Chess Final were not collected yesterday as scheduled; the Tarnbrook Courier driver reported arriving after the venue had closed. The full set of signed sheets is now held in the sealed document wallet at the front desk of the Aldenmere Community Hall, awaiting re-collection. The federation needs them for ratings processing by Friday, so please book a morning slot tomorrow. The courier hand-over instruction for this collection is provided below.

handover note for kafop-tagag: the briax holael courier leaves the quenion ledger at gate 6581 under passcode 997553

### Runbook: Retention Sweeper Account Recovery

If the Tidegate sweeper's service account is locked after a failed purge cycle, do not rerun the sweep. First verify no retention jobs are mid-flight on Harrowfield, then open the recovery console. Restoring the account requires re-authenticating the sweeper against the Keldon vault using the passphrase that follows.

recovery phrase for bajeg-hahop: holix-quenok-praox-eliius-giliel-holath-istix-tamvan-fenir-aldeth

**Q: Why does the Korrel cache sit behind a bloom filter?**

The filter lets us skip disk lookups for keys that definitely aren't in the Pellwick store, which cuts read latency on cache misses by a large margin. False positives are expected and harmless; they just cost one wasted lookup. The filter is rebuilt nightly, so sizing changes take effect then. Current sizing math and rebuild schedule are on the internal page below.

runbook for tagug-hafog: https://jira.lumiclabs.internal/projects/pages/pages/9773c0d8

## Deployment: Undo/Redo Service

Glyphloom's undo and redo stacks are not purely client-side: the history service persists command deltas so plugin-generated edits survive reconnects. Plugin authors should understand that any mutation routed through the Canvas API is captured automatically, while direct model writes bypass history and will corrupt the stack. Deployments must size the delta store to match expected session length, since truncation silently drops the oldest undo frames. Deploy with the following settings.

settings of fahag-haduf:
[ulaox]
port = 8443
region = south-2
host = ulaox.lumiccorp.internal
timeout_ms = 500
retries = 8